W Talent Engineering is seeking an experienced Quality Manager in Derbyshire for a well-established manufacturing business. This role involves leading the site’s Quality Management System, driving supplier quality improvements, and ensuring compliance with ISO standards.
The successful candidate will manage supplier quality activities, conduct audits, and engage in continuous improvement initiatives. You will support key quality processes and lead a dedicated Quality team.
A salary range of £55,000 - £65,000 is offered along with opportunities for career progression.
